An opportunity for a bright and enthusiastic sales professional to join an exciting business who develop and market innovative insurance solutions for the automotive industry, specifically, motor dealerships. The company has a prestigious client base across the industry and currently provides schemes for 8 of the top 20 dealer groups in the UK.

Position Summary:

The Development Manager's primary purpose is to achieve financial growth through the increased penetration of insurance sales. It is a diverse and challenging role, requiring substantial people skills, as well as the ability to work under pressure in a fast paced sales environment, across a UK wide client base.

Development Managers build and develop key relationships with their client's mid and senior level management by providing support that will continually improve the business relationship. They must be able to develop rapport quickly, analyse performance, make recommendations, set sales targets, deliver training, and implement development plans with sales teams. They also need to work closely with other departments such as marketing, technical staff and compliance.

Development Managers improve their client's insurance sales and profitability through the implementation of dedicated development programmes, whilst maintaining a high level of visibility across their account responsibilities.

Duties and Responsibilities:

Business Development

While the exact responsibilities will vary depending on the client's requirements, the main duties of the Development Manager can be summarised as follows:

  • Developing and maintaining client relationships with key personnel and Regional Development Managers.
  • Maintaining a dealer visit schedule, account visibility and presence within allocated responsibilities.
  • Implementing development programmes with dealership sales teams; analysing sales performance and processes, making recommendations, implementing action plans and delivering training.
  • Reviewing performance, conducting sales planning, and forecasting performance targets.
  • Conducting regional and group reviews of performance and agreeing development strategies with our clients.
  • Delivering group training sessions to sales staff.
  • Coaching and mentoring sales teams.
  • Maximising new business/development opportunities - delivering new product launches.
  • Writing and developing new training material.
  • Submitting sales reports and target trackers.
  • Recording development activity and maintaining CRMs.
  • Entertaining, planning and hosting client hospitality packages.
  • Representing the business at sales conferences, awards event and networking occasions.
  • Liaising with internal departments on developments projects.
  • Maintain a current and comprehensive understanding of our client's business, the market conditions and regulation.
  • Operating within and promoting the company's compliance framework.
